corrupted *.DAV file on thumb drive

Hello there,

I hope this is posted on the correct forum, but I really was not sure....

I have a sun system 8 channel DVR security system. Something occurred and I copied a file from the DVR to my Sony 8 GB USB drive. The file copied is a *.dav. The file appears in the drive file directory (239,878 kb DAV file). However when I attempt to read the file using the "DVR 365 player 2008-A", it says the following "an unknown error occurred while accessing an unamed file". I know this player works as I have used it to play other files copied from the DVR. In addition, I have tried to copy the file to another drive, but have not been successful.

I do not know much about file recovery. What I have been able to find on the web is that DAV files are linux-based. Are there "fixes" for Linux-based files and if so where do I go to get the program?

Re: corrupted *.DAV file on thumb drive

If I had to guess, I'd say that it couldn't be "recovered". If the file is still intact on the DVR, you can try to copy it off again. If it won't copy off, then it would appear it's the original file that is damaged/corrupted and hence the reason why the copied file is unreadable.
